Please back up what you are writing with links, as the SHIB White Paper (Woof Paper v2), specifically page 6 is clear on WHY ETH was chosen:

"When comparing different blockchains, you might wonder why we chose to stay on the ETH network. The answer, like the rest of our project, is straightforward and purposeful."

"Our founder, Ryoshi, embarked on the Shib journey with a predisposition towards ETH in the first place. It's already secure and well-established, and it truly allows us to stay decentralized (unlike some of the "fad" networks)."

"His top priority was to ensure that his project was free to change and evolve with zero outside regulations impacting it, and ETH was the way to achieve this goal. Our army is able to hold their own tokens in a wallet and collect payments from around the world, all while remaining independent of moderating forces."

"Our founder also chose to send 50% of the total supply to Vitalik
Buterin's wallet because, in his words, We sent over 50% of the TOTAL supply to Vitalik. There is no greatness without a vulnerable and as long as VB doesn't rug us, then SHIBA will grow and survive."

"These aspects of ETH are what made it the perfect foundation for ShibaSwap, a truly decentralized exchange where you can trade, sell, and HODL to gain rewards which far outstripe the value of other staking platforms"

"As ETH v.2 gets closer every day, bringing faster and cheaper transactions with it, ShibaSwap is poised to become the most popular and highest volume exchange with a laser focus on Erc-20 tokens and the Ethereum blockchain."
